This 'Linux as a first step to Solaris' thing is something I've been following quite closely over the past 6 months or so. The Sun involvement with Linux International and the direct development support for Linux on Sparc are clues as to how the whole Linux phenom plays into the overall Unix mindshare (read: Solaris) scheme of things.

Of all the good things dropped into Sun's lap of late, this Unix Renaissance from the bottom up (Linux) is the most profound for the future of SUNW.
